Classifying Crustaceans: A Deep Dive into Taxonomy

Decapoda: The Ten-Legged Wonders

Decapoda, the order encompassing crabs, lobsters, shrimps, and prawns, is exceptionally diverse. Understanding their taxonomy is essential.

Specific species within this order have unique characteristics, habitats, and ecological roles. This diversity is amazing.

Traditional knowledge often focused on distinguishing edible species from non-edible ones, emphasizing detailed identification.

Copepoda: Microscopic Giants of the Ocean

Copepods, although tiny, are incredibly important in marine ecosystems. Their role in the food web is huge.

Traditional knowledge, while less focused on microscopic creatures, often incorporated observations on their role in supporting larger species.

Understanding the importance of copepods highlights the intricate connections within a healthy marine ecosystem.

Preservation Techniques: Ensuring Food Security

Traditional methods of preservation, such as drying, salting, and smoking, extended the shelf life of crustaceans, ensuring year-round food security.

These methods often enhanced flavor and nutritional profiles. Many of them are surprisingly sophisticated.

Understanding these techniques provides invaluable insights into the ingenuity and resourcefulness of coastal communities.

A Detailed Table Breakdown of Common Edible Crustaceans

Crustacean Type Scientific Name Habitat Culinary Uses Conservation Status
Lobster Homarus americanus (American Lobster) Rocky coastlines Boiled, grilled, steamed Variable, some species overfished
Crab Various species (e.g., Cancer pagurus – Edible Crab) Various, depending on species Steamed, fried, in sauces Variable, some species overfished
Shrimp Various species (e.g., Litopenaeus vannamei – Whiteleg Shrimp) Coastal waters & estuaries Fried, grilled, in curries Variable, some species farmed sustainably, others overfished
Prawn Various species (e.g., Penaeus monodon – Black Tiger Prawn) Coastal waters & estuaries Steamed, grilled, in salads Variable, some species farmed sustainably, others overfished
